Training and Education

One of the first steps to ensure proper handling and disposal of used test tubes in a medical lab setting is to provide comprehensive training and education to lab staff. Proper training will ensure that all personnel understand the importance of following established protocols and guidelines for handling test tubes. Training should cover the following key areas:

  1. Proper handling techniques for collecting, transporting, and storing test tubes
  2. Correct labeling procedures to accurately identify each test tube and its contents
  3. Segregation of biohazardous and non-biohazardous test tubes
  4. Guidelines for disinfection and decontamination of work surfaces and equipment

Establishing Clear Procedures

It is essential to establish clear procedures and protocols for the handling and disposal of used test tubes in a medical lab setting. These procedures should outline step-by-step instructions for lab staff to follow when handling test tubes from collection to disposal. Clear procedures help ensure consistency in handling practices and reduce the risk of errors or accidents. Key elements of clear procedures include:

  1. Designated collection areas for used test tubes
  2. Proper storage and transport of test tubes to the lab
  3. Guidelines for identifying and segregating biohazardous materials
  4. Disposal methods in compliance with federal, state, and local Regulations

Providing Adequate Disposal Resources

Proper Disposal of used test tubes requires access to adequate resources and facilities. Medical labs must provide designated waste disposal containers for collecting used test tubes, along with biohazard bags for contaminated materials. Lab staff should be trained on how to properly dispose of biohazardous and non-biohazardous test tubes and where to deposit them for disposal. Adequate disposal resources include:

  1. Biohazard waste containers for disposing of contaminated test tubes
  2. Separate containers for non-biohazardous materials
  3. Regular waste pickups by licensed waste management companies
  4. Compliance with federal, state, and local Regulations for hazardous waste disposal

Regular Monitoring and Auditing

Regular monitoring and auditing of lab practices are essential to ensure compliance with established protocols for handling and disposing of used test tubes. Lab managers should conduct regular inspections of work areas, storage facilities, and waste disposal processes to identify any deviations from established procedures. Audits help identify areas for improvement and ensure that lab staff are following proper protocols. Key components of monitoring and auditing include:

  1. Regular inspections of waste disposal areas and containers
  2. Review of lab procedures and protocols for handling test tubes
  3. Training and re-training of lab staff on Proper Disposal practices
  4. Documentation of waste disposal procedures and compliance records
